Add gentle detergent soap to the water and shake to lather. Drop the billiard balls into the bucket of water and soak them for about 10 minutes. Use a gentle brush to scrub the balls to remove all the dirt. Wrap the balls in a dry towel to absorb the water and leave them to dry. First, wash pool balls as described above. Add baking soda to a small cup of water until the water turns to a paste. Apply the paste to the yellowed ball using a toothbrush. Scrub the ball to remove any yellow stains. once satisfied, wash the pool ball in water to remove any left over baking soda paste.

All you need to clean billiard balls are warm water, cold water, detergent, and a rag or microfiber cloth. To start off: Prepare your bucket of warm water. Sink water may do just fine. Add detergent and mix. Soak the billiard balls for 5 minutes. Scrub each ball with a rag or microfiber cloth.

Let them soak for 5 to 10 minutes. Rinse the balls thoroughly. Use a microfiber cloth to wipe any remaining dirt from the balls gently. Use a clean, dry microfiber towel to dry them. Warm Soapy Water: Fill a basin or sink with warm water and add a small amount of mild dish soap. Gently scrub the balls using a soft cloth or sponge. Rinse them thoroughly with clean water and dry them with a lint-free towel. 2.
